- 博客(18)
- 资源 (28)
- 问答 (1)
- 收藏
- 关注
原创 apollo·实时参数更新·追根溯源【基于-监听器模式·AutoUpdateConfigChangeListener为起点·源码分析】
现在,AutoUpdateConfigChangeListener 的具体逻辑知道了,就是监控到 apollo 配置的变动时,可以通过该类的onChange(/**监控的事件内容**/ConfigChangeEvent changeEvent)实现属性的更新。this.getConfig()拿到的数据就是上一行:this.m_configCache.set(current);问题继续存在,AbstractConfig.fireConfigChange 方法是在哪里被触发的呢?
2024-10-10 17:46:02
1151
原创 实操:一键运维·方案设计【多linux免密互联】
打开终端,执行以下命令生成新的密钥对:plaintext复制-t rsa 指定密钥类型为 RSA。-b 4096 指定密钥长度为 4096 位(更高的安全性)。-C "your_comment" 是可选的,用于添加注释。-f ~/.ssh/new_id_rsa 指定密钥文件的保存路径。如果之前设置过密码,可以选择不设置密码直接按回车键,这样在使用该密钥进行 SSH 连接时就无需输入密码。
2024-10-10 10:33:01
291
原创 apollo客户端如何实时刷新配置数据?
具体的 “RemoteConfigRepository.this.trySync();”请查看前文中对应的逻辑。
2024-10-10 10:08:22
895
原创 @EnableApolloConfig注解原理?
至此,完成了一系列的环境配置 Bean,工具类 Bean 的 初始化加载工作............
2024-10-10 10:03:16
467
原创 Eureka如何使用?
这里设置 Eureka 服务器在端口 8761 上运行,并且不向其他 Eureka 服务器注册自己,也不从其他服务器获取注册信息。使用 Eureka 可以方便地实现服务的注册与发现,提高系统的可扩展性和可靠性。在实际应用中,还可以根据需要进行更多的配置和优化。这里设置服务提供者在端口 8080 上运行,并向本地的 Eureka 服务器(端口 8761)注册。Eureka 是 Netflix 开发的服务发现组件。注解的主类,启动 Eureka 服务器。注解,使其能够被 Eureka 发现。
2024-10-10 10:00:00
694
原创 apollo客户端-首次获取server数据?
通过被添加到 Spring 的环境属性源集合中,利用 Spring 的属性查找和依赖注入机制,以及自动更新机制(如果启用),使得新的配置能够在应用中生效。至此,可以看到,从 apollo 服务端侧拿到了配置数据,接下来要看一下,拿到的数据时如何更新到客户端参数的。还需要续接前文的:ApolloApplicationContextInitializer.java。
2024-10-09 18:36:52
437
原创 关于数据处理的思路·一点实践
如何做跑数据的方案呢?这里有一些实践方案。根据任务要求时间(time)和单位处理速度(speed),估算需要申请的机器数量(size)和所需配置(一般为求稳定,会稍加些配置)再找一台机器运行进行批量运行测试,观察机器运行情况(count:大致估算,一台指定配置机器可以跑多少个线程/进程)先把单线程/进程的任务跑起来,初步估算小单位的处理速度(speed:单位时间内处理多少条)根据输入输出的要求,制定对应的处理脚本(一般都是支持多进程,或者多线程的方式),了解资源释放费用结算方式,评估不同方案的价格。
2024-08-28 10:53:35
1299
原创 浅谈一下:如果交给你一件复杂的任务,要该如何处理?
毕业挺久了,随着自身和工龄的增长,不可避免地会遇到很多事情,简单的事情我们都可以轻松且高效地处理掉,但总有一些看似复杂实则确实复杂的任务落在我们的身上,让我们抓耳挠腮、苦思冥想。就此情况,分享一下我在工作中遇到一些“**看似复杂的事情**“时的一些处理经验,大家相互应证学习共勉。
2023-10-12 11:47:38
1143
原创 浅析一下文库·资源解析方案的演变历程
优快云·下载站的资源预览成功经历了很多的版本迭代,也遇到了很多的波折,本文从一个后端研发的视角,来叙述一下,发生了哪些故事。
2023-05-18 10:55:38
1453
2
原创 优快云-学习板块-使用建议
好的产品都是从用户的爽度处操刀,用户爽了,才能愿意多停留,多付费,各行各业都是这个道理。希望咱们的产品持续关注用户满意度,在此处发力,越来越好。
2022-09-29 17:54:44
1126
6
基于netty-rpc实现的简单版本的zookeeper,(源码+中文注释)
2022-01-21
【简历模板】个性简历模板 972个①.zip
2022-01-20
xxl-job源码,关于xxl-job开源服务(分布式任务调度中心)的源码注释版本
2022-01-19
Java源码,可运行的实战SpringBoot服务源码(实战中总结测试)
2022-01-19
面试题-精选-20本.zip
2022-01-19
android和ios发布管理系统(简单版本)
2022-01-19
TA创建的收藏夹 TA关注的收藏夹
TA关注的人